Orange Sherbet

  • Prep Time: 15 minutes
  • Cook Time: 25 minutes
  • Total Time: 40 minutes plus chilling and freezing
  • Yield: 6 servings 1x
  • Category: Dessert
  • Method: Churning
  • Cuisine: American
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

Bright and refreshing orange sherbet made with fresh orange juice, a touch of cream, and balanced citrus flavor. Smooth, creamy, and perfect for warm days.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ups fresh orange juice (about 4 to 6 oranges)
  • 1 tablespoon orange zest
  • 3/4 cup granulated sugar
  • 1 cup whole milk
  • 1/2 cup heavy cream
  • 1 tablespoon fresh lemon juice
  • 1/8 teaspoon salt

Instructions

  1. Ensure your ice cream maker bowl is fully frozen and ready to use.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, whisk together fresh orange juice, orange zest, granulated sugar, whole milk, heavy cream, fresh lemon juice, and salt until the sugar fully dissolves.
  3. Cover and chill the mixture in the refrigerator for at least 1 hour.
  4. Pour the chilled mixture into the ice cream maker.
  5. Churn according to the manufacturer instructions, about 20 to 25 minutes, until it reaches a soft serve consistency.
  6. Transfer the sherbet to a freezer safe container.
  7. Freeze for 2 to 3 hours until firm.
  8. Let sit at room temperature for a few minutes before scooping and serving.

Notes

  • For smoother texture, strain the orange juice before mixing.
  • Do not skip chilling before churning for best consistency.
  • Press plastic wrap directly onto the surface before freezing to reduce ice crystals.
